AI is changing how IT teams operate behind the scenes. From identifying issues to automating tasks, it streamlines intricate processes with accuracy.
AI tools manage repetitive IT tasks with accuracy. They handle data backups, software updates, and password resets automatically. This minimizes human involvement and decreases error rates. By taking over routine jobs, AI allows your team to concentrate on more significant work. Helpdesk automation resolves basic IT issues quickly. Chatbots immediately address common problems like login failures or device setup queries. As routine tasks become automated, attention shifts to maintaining smooth IT operations. Intelligent algorithms now monitor systems continuously, identifying unusual patterns before they escalate into major problems. These tools assess performance data instantly and alert on potential issues like server overloads or network bottlenecks.
Machine learning identifies trends that humans might overlook. It forecasts equipment failure, minimizing downtime and expensive repairs. AI is reshaping how businesses interact with customers. It delivers smarter solutions that adapt to individual needs in real-time.
Chatbots address customer inquiries promptly, saving time for businesses. They rely on natural language processing to comprehend questions and deliver accurate responses. Whether it’s resetting a password or troubleshooting software, chatbots perform these tasks without hesitation.
These tools are accessible around the clock, ensuring continuous support. For managed IT services, this results in faster resolution times and reduced workloads for their staff. Customers gain reliable assistance without waiting in long queues or being restricted by human limitations such as office hours.
Predictive analytics identifies patterns in data to predict IT issues before they worsen. AI tools examine user behavior, system logs, and past incidents to recommend solutions customized to specific needs.
This method decreases downtime by resolving potential problems early. IT service management becomes more accurate with these insights. For example, if a server exhibits slow behavior over weeks, predictive algorithms highlight it for maintenance before a breakdown occurs.

AI simplifies how IT teams manage resources and prioritize tasks. It helps businesses save time by tackling complexity with precision.
AI-driven systems sort and allocate tickets based on priority, issue type, and available resources. This decreases wait times and ensures the appropriate expert addresses the issue. IT teams no longer sift through numerous requests or overlook urgent tasks. Intelligent algorithms identify recurring issues and organize similar tickets for quicker resolution. By automating these procedures, support desks save time that can be focused on intricate matters. These improvements inherently contribute to enhancing scheduling efficiency in IT workflows.
Managing workload distribution and schedules becomes easier with AI in IT support. By analyzing task priorities, deadlines, and resource availability, systems assign tasks to teams more effectively. This reduces delays and ensures no one is overwhelmed while others have less work. Machine learning algorithms study work patterns to predict bottlenecks before they occur. Teams can then adjust schedules accordingly, avoiding downtime or overloading employees. These intelligent systems keep operations running efficiently without constant human oversight.

Voice-enabled virtual assistants are becoming more common in IT support. These tools allow users to request help using natural language, improving response times. Machine learning algorithms also anticipate issues before they occur, minimizing downtime and keeping systems running efficiently.
Self-service solutions powered by AI are becoming increasingly popular too. They enable employees to address problems independently through guided troubleshooting steps or intelligent search options. Advances in natural language processing make these systems even more user-friendly for end-users.
